Gefühle, die man sieht… – Things you can tell: Directed by Rodrigo García. With Glenn Close, Cameron Diaz, Calista Flockhart, Kathy Baker. Five California women struggle with personal problems as their own paths unwind in unexpected ways.

“The greatest virtue of this movie resides in the close look the camera focuses on stories and characters. Slowly but relentlessly, humorous and cruel at the same time, it allows the time needed for seven wonderful actresses to reveal their most intimate and contradictory feelings, without relying exclusively on the dialogue.
